Kamari Ramsey
2026 NFL Draft Prospect
  • Height: 6-0
  • Weight: 202
  • School: USC
  • Class: R-Junior
PRO CON
Showed an ability in college to play at both safety and nickel. Ramsey is able to diagnose and react well to short, quick game attacks and can maneuver in zone coverage responsibilities. Improved as a tackler. Ramsey has dealt with multiple injuries in his collegiate career. He lacks speed to be able to consistently cover the deep portion of the field and stiffer hips see him get beat by double-moves. Still needs work against the run.

OVERVIEW: Ramsey was asked to play in a different role at nickel for USC in 2025 and had an up-and-down season compared to when he played as a true safety in 2024. That success projects him to likely play better as a safety only at the NFL level. He doesn't possess elite speed but is strong in the short and quick passing game, especially coming downhill and anticipating. Ramsey has dealt with several injuries over the course of his collegiate career and only has two career college interceptions over four seasons split between UCLA and USC.

COMPARISON: Quentin Lake

SCOUTING COMBINE STATS: 40: 4.47 B: 16 VJ: 36" BJ: 10' 3cone: –– 20SHTL: ––
